5 Best Sources of Protein

People who intake protein in their diet are said to be more fit than those who do not. Our body requires protein for proper growth of tissues, hair and nails. When you have adequate amount of proteins in your body, it makes it easier for your body to make enzymes and other chemicals necessary for various processes such as digestions etc.Even if you go through just 20 min amrap workouts, you will still need protein.

Protein is one of the most effective ingredients that completes your diet. It helps you to build muscles and also strengthens the foundation of your bones. The daily dose of protein ranges from 0.8 to 1 gram per kg. However, for athletes, it is 1.2g – 1.7g per Kg.

Here are 5 best sources of protein that you can include in your diet:



The white part of the egg is rich in protein. When you eat an egg, you get 6g of protein instantly. An omelette is recommended in breakfast to kickstart your day as you get an instant source of protein to help you run for the entire day. Not only this, eggs provides you with other health benefitting ingredients too such as vitamins, folic acid and riboflavin etc.

Dairy Products

Expert nutritionists recommend dairy food to everyone because they provide a good amount of proteins and also keeps the bones strong. A glass of milk is said to provide you with 8g of protein instantly.

Yogurt is another energy providing dairy product that gives you 9gm of energy and is also rich in vitamins, magnesium and potassium. Eating yogurt in the right amount also helps you lost a good amount of weight and helps you gain fitness when you exercise.

In addition to this, cheese is also a good way to consume protein. It would not be wrong to state that all milk products are a good source of protein.


Most of the seafood is known to provide a good amount of proteins, however, fish tops the list. Eating a portion of fish helps you get as much as 40 gms of protein in a single go.


Fish like tuna, halibut, salmon and snapper are among the most eaten fishes and a great source of protein foods. They not only give you protein but another very essential element called the omega 3 fatty acids. Omega 3 fatty acids give you countless benefits such as sharpening your vision, protecting you from heart diseases, depression and many other health benefits too.


Protein foods aren’t limited to seafood, meat, eggs and dairy products. You have beans too. They are packed with great amount of proteins and can provide you with a lot of proteins per diet. They are free from trans fats that are present in meat. Beans such as boiled soy beans are rich in proteins and give you at least 25gm of proteins. Black beans and kidney beans also provide the same amount of protein.

Dried Apricots

You can get protein from eating dried apricots too. They are rich in vitamins, magnesium and calcium as well. Taking apricots in your diet is a wise choice as it has many other health benefits as well.

